In ''Pikmin'', it is an optional boss fight and is often considered to be one of the hardest encounters in the series; the only way to encounter it is to visit its egg in [[The Distant Spring]] on or before the fifteenth [[day]]. In ''Pikmin 4'', its status is somewhat downgraded, now being a boss encountered multiple times throughout the game. Most of its appearances are in [[night expedition]]s, being first encountered in the Feasting Center in the [[Hero's Hideaway]]; it also appears on the 10th floor of [[Cavern for a King]]. The creature is initially found inside an egg and will break out after some time. If the egg is destroyed before that, the beast is killed, though in ''Pikmin'' no reward will be produced. | ||
The beast itself is a dark green creature with glowing eyes. It is roughly the size of a [[Bulborb]], and constantly emits a cloud of [[gloom]] behind it that is harmful to both the Pikmin and leaders. When killed in ''Pikmin'', it drops a golden pearl-like orb which, if carried to an [[Onion]], will produce one hundred Pikmin. As soon as the egg is approached by leaders or Pikmin, the Smoky Progg will emerge out of it after four to eight seconds. Its first goal is to go to the landing site, ignoring any prey. Once it is there, it will perform a gesture that uproots any Pikmin sprouts, even if there are none. After this, it will begin chasing after Olimar and the Pikmin. By merely moving towards them, it can kill them or damage Olimar simply by having the [[gloom]] come into contact with its target. In ''Pikmin 4'', the egg takes a varying time to hatch, depending on the location. Its main method of attack is to throw up a gloom projectile, which creates a ring of gloom when it lands that slowly expands until it dissipates. Upon shaking off Pikmin, it lets out a deafening roar that causes them to [[panic]].
